§ 11675

Added by Stats. 2024, Ch. 639, Sec. 1. (AB 2871) Effective January 1, 2025.
(a)A county or regional group of counties may establish an interagency overdose fatality review team to assist local agencies in identifying and reviewing overdose fatalities, facilitate communication among the various persons and agencies involved in overdose fatalities, and integrate local overdose prevention efforts through strategic planning, data dissemination, and community collaboration.
(b)A county may develop standardized protocols for postmortem examinations involving an overdose to assist coroners and other persons who perform postmortem examinations in determining whether drugs contributed to a death or were the actual cause

of death. The protocols may establish written reporting procedures, including the proper designation of the cause and mode of death.
